#877c4d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#877c4d is composed of 52.9% red, 48.6%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.1% magenta, 43%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 48.6 degrees, a saturation of 27.4% and a lightness of 41.6%. #877c4d color hex could be obtained by blending #fff89a with #0f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#877c4d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0906 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#877c4d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6d65 is the less saturated color, while #d0aa04 is the most saturated one.
